Fellow Elecraftonians,
For years I have used N3FJP’s ACLog logging software in conjunction
with my FT1000MP and TS-850SAT. Like most others, the program has a DX
Tel-net spot “point-&-click” feature that changes the frequency, band
and mode on my rigs with lightning quickness. This weekend in the
contest I used ACLog with my K3 for the first time.
K3/100 #474
Firmware: v2.46
DSP: v1.92
I found that the K3 was very slow to respond to clicking on the DX
spots in the logging software. Both the logging program and the K3
were set to 38,400 baud, 8 data bits, NO parity and 1 stop bit. When I
would click on a spot that was in the same band that the K3 was
currently set to, the frequency change was made fairly quickly. But
when I clicked on a spot that called for a band change, I noticed that
the mode would often change first (on the K3’s existing frequency)
then a 1-2 second delay before the rig changed to the newly spotted
band. To top it off, the resulting mode was often incorrect on the K3
after making the change to the new spot. I could find no specific
pattern to the mode changes.
